The Florida Board of Medicine has ruled a heart surgeon who made false statements while testifying in court will lose his medical license. South Miami, Fla., surgeon Alex Zakharia agreed to stop practicing medicine as part of a guilty plea in September 2007, but he had been seeking reconsideration prior to the board's ruling during its April meeting, The Miami Herald said Friday.
